This Swimming Pool Construction Agreement is an agreement for construction of a pool and/or spa in accordance with the terms and specifications set forth herein. It does not provide for certain items necessary for a completed pool project. The Buyer is responsible to make an additional provision for decking, fencing, backfilling, grading, retaining walls, landscaping and drainage. The Buyer is responsible for providing all necessary electrical work and for the provision of acceptable water to fill the pool. PREPARATION OF ACCESS, WORKING AREA, AND POOL SITE 2. Waterscapes requires access to the pool site and a working area at the pool site. Unless otherwise agreed, the Buyer shall be responsible for providing an adequate access, an adequate working area, and a pool site dear of all trees, stumps, plantings, fences, walls and other obstructions and structures. The access and working area must be capable of supporting the operation of heavy equipment during the construction of the pool, and in the event the access and working area will not allow heavy equipment to operate, the Buyer shall be responsible for the corrective work necessary_to pernit.coristruction to proceed. Waterscapes shall not be responsible for any damage to property (such as curbs, sidewalks, driveways, sewers, cesspools, septic tanks, pipes; utility lines, patios, lawns, trees or shrubs) within the access, working area, and pool site during construction. COMPLIANCE WITH ZONING,, PERMITS, VARIANCES AND ORDERS OF CONDITIONS 3. The Buyer has the responsibility to secure all permits, variances, and orders of conditions necessary for pool construction and is solely responsible for ensuring that the on-site location of the pool complies with the local zoning and any applicable deed restrictions, variances, or orders of conditions. Waterscapes shall have no responsibility in the event of any noncompliance. ON-SITE LAYOUT OF POOL LOCATION, SHAPE AND ELEVATION 4. Prior to excavation, the pool location and the elevation of its rim shall be laid -out on site by Waterscapes with notice to the Buyer, and the Buyer or a representative authorized in writing shall be present and shall approve in writing the on-site pool location, shape and rim elevation. After excavation is completed, Waterscapes shall have no responsibility to change the approved pool location or shape or the approved elevation of the pool rim. EXCAVATION AND SITE CONDITIONS S. The contract price is based on a "routine excavation" which is defined as being an excavation on a pool site which meets the following conditions. The pool site is not filled ground and does not contain any peat or other organic material, stumps, expansive material (such as wet clay) or buried trees. There is no ledge, rock formation, boulders, underground tanks, leaching fields, sewers, pipes, underground utility lines or other man-made obstructions to excavation. The -existing earth material around and below the pool shell is capable of bearing the weight of the pool. The pool site contains no groundwater ('Groundwater" shall be construed to mean any water encountered during the excavation of the pooQ. . ADDITIONAL WORK ON ACCOUNT OF SITE CONDITIONS 6(a). When Waterscapes discovers one or more of the site conditions listed in Paragraph 5 during the course of its excavation for a pool, it will, as fully as possible, disclose to the Buyer the nature of the site condition and give its best estimate about the extent of the condition. Waterscapes will specify to the Buyer the construction work and materials necessary to deal with each such site condition. Waterscapes will make a good faith estimate of the amount of work and materials involved if Waterscapes has discovered enough about the site condition to be able to give such an estimate. In some cases, additional excavation is required before the extent of the condition can be determined and, if this is the case, Waterscapes will so advise the Buyer. (b). After the discovery of a site condition requiring additional costs, the Buyer shall have the option of requiring Waterscapesto fill the excavation with suitable fill; if the Buyer elects this option, the Buyer shall be responsible for Waterscapes's actual costs of site preparation, excavation, hauling, dumping, filling and materials plus 20% for overhead. If site conditions require work at additional cost, Waterscapes will submit a written offer to do the work except that Waterscapes need not submit an offer to do blasting, jackhammer work, and removal of cesspools, septic tanks; leaching fields, sewers, pipes or utilities. The Buyer may make his or her own arrangements at his or her own expense to have any such additional work, required by site conditions, to be performed to Waterscapes's specifications, as are reasonably necessary for completion of the pool. ROCK PACKING WHEN WATER IS ENCOUNTERED 7. If, during the course of excavatidn; any ground water is encountered, or soil conditions with low percolation rates, the completed excavation will be rock -packed (a layer of crushed stone will be spread in the deep -end bowl of the pool) to stabilize the excavation and to provide a footing at an additional cost of $475 to the Buyer. If removal of 50 gallons of water per minute over the course of a one-hour period is exceeded by ground water infiltration into the excavation, and Waterscapes determines that the pool is unbuildable on account of the water condition, it shall notify the Buyer, and its obligations under this agreement shall thereafter be limited to filling the excavation with suitable fill, and the Buyer shall only be responsible for Waterscapes's actual costs of site preparation, excavation, hauling, dumping, filling, and materials plus 20% for overhead. DIMENSIONS ARE APPROXIMATE, LIQUIDATED DAMAGES FOR DEVIATION 8. The length, width, and depth dimensions of a pool or spa are approximate with up to six inch tolerances either way and within such tolerances shall be deemed to meet the specifications contained in this agreement. The perimeter and water surface area of an irregularly shaped pool, if specked, are approximate with tolerances up to 3% either way. If any deviation in length or width of a pool is greater than six inches but will not substantially affect the normal use and enjoyment of the pool Waterscapes, as the remedy, shall credit the Buyer $3 per square foot for a water surface area in excess of the area specified on the reverse side and $9 per square foot for a water surface area less than the area specified on the reverse side. If any such deviation in depth of a pool is greater than six inches but will not substantially affect the normal use and enjoyment of the pool Waterscapes, as the remedy, shall credit the Buyer $20 per inch for a depth in excess of six inches over the depth specified and $50 per inch for depths less than six inches under the depth specified (the depth of the pool is the distance between the finish floor of the pool and the middle of the water line tile). If any deviation in perimeter or water surface area of an irregularly shaped pool is greater than 3% but will not substantially affect the normal use and enjoyment of the pool Waterscapes, as the remedy, shall credit the Buyer $3 per square foot for excess water surface area and $9 per square foot for deficient water'surface area. COMPLETION OF THE POOL 9. Waterscapes shall use reasonable good faith efforts to ensure completion of pool construction within a reasonable time. Allowance shall be made for delays due to inclement weather, frozen or water saturated site conditions, lack of necessary permits or inspections, delays by outside contractors, labor unrest, acts of God or other circumstances beyond Waterscapes's control. The Buyer shall use good faith reasonable efforts to ensure timely performance of the work by outside contractors and.promptly to.advise Waterscapesuponcompletion of any work necessary for the performance of additional work by Waterscapes. The pool will be deemed complete upon application of plaster finish. Following completion of the pool, Waterscapes will not be responsible for the removal of gunite rebound -material, which -is a-gunite by-product produced during the gunite application and is buried during backfilling. The conttactor reserves the right to cancel this agreement if the start of construction is for any reason delayed (100) one hundred days from the date of this agreement. WORKING DAYS 10. Working days are to be defined as any weekday Monday through Friday, (weekends, legal holidays, days with precipitation exceeding .02 inch in any 24 hour period or days with temperatures below 38 degrees Fahrenheit in any 24 hour period are not considered working days). After completion of the gunite application no further working days will be counted until the buyer has notified Waterscapes that the backfilling process is complete. After the the and coping is complete no further working days will be counted until the buyer has notified Waterscapes that the decking installation is complete. Delays caused by municipal and or local regulations (such as electrical inspections, recertification of pool location, surveys, eta) or outside contractors such as electricians, decking contractors, landscapers, etc., are not to be considered working days. No warranty work Will be performed during the months of October, November, December, January, February and March. The pool will be deemed completed upon application of plaster finish. PAYMENT BY BUYER 11. With notice to the Buyer as to each date, Waterscapes shall schedule dates for the commencement of excavation, for the commencement of gunite installation, and for the commencement of plaster finish application. Upon Waterscapes's arrival at the pool site on each such date ready, willing, and able to perform, the Buyer is obligated to make a payment specified on the first page of this agreement. Non-payment by the Buyer at or prior to such -time shall be a breach of this agreement and shall relieve Waterscapes of further obligation to perform under this agreement, provided that no payment shall be due from the Buyer until Waterscapes has completed all the work necessary to permit commencement of the work scheduled on the.given date. In the event a Buyer makes payment within fourteen days of the due date of a missed payment, the breach of contract shall be cured, and Waterscapes shall resume work within a reasonable time, but the Buyer shall be liable to Waterscapes for the value of the labor and equipment plus 20% for any corrective work required as a result of the work not having proceeded as scheduled (this amount shall be added to the amount due at the next stage of construction). Any outstanding payment due prior to the date scheduled for application of plaster finish is to be paid by Buyer, prior to application of plaster finish, in either a Bank Check or Cashier's Check. If Buyer does not cure the breach and Waterscapes institutes legal action against Buyer on account of non-payment of the amount due, the prevailing party's costs and, expenses in such legal action, including reasonable attorney's fees, shall be paid by the losing party. If the Buyer shall wrongfully breach the Buyer's payment obligations for pool -related work performed by an outside contractor (such as an electrician or decking contractor), and such contractor shall assert a lien pursuant to G.L. a 254 s.al, Waterscapes's obligations under this agreement may at Waterscapes's election, be suspended until such time as the Buyer cures such breach. WATERSCAPES'S INSURANCE COVERAGE 12. All workers involved in construction of the pool shall be covered by Worker's Compensation Insurance. All vehicles brought on the site shall be covered by Comprehensive Motor Vehicle Insurance. WATERSCAPES' NOT LIABLE FOR WORK OF OUTSIDE CONTRACTORS 13. Waterscapes will not be responsible legally or otherwise for work performed by outside contractors, such as electricians, landscape contractors, decking contractors, fencing contractors, blasting contractors, eta, or for any personal injury or property damage, including damage to the pool caused by such outside contractors. The Buyer shall be responsible to ensure timely, workmanlike performance from such outside contractors and adequate insurance coverage for the work performed by them. If Waterscapes shall refer the Buyer to an outside contractor, it does so as a gratuitous customer service and does not undertake any responsibility, legal or otherwise, on account of such reference. CARE OF THE POOL AND SAFETY OF ITS USERS 14. Upon application of the gunite, in order to permit proper curing, the Buyer shall wet down the gunite twice daily for a period of seven days. Upon completion of the pool, the Buyer shall be responsible for its proper care and maintenance and to ensure that the pool water is kept in proper chemical balance. The Buyer understands that misuse of a swimming pool, diving board, slide, ladder, or spa can result in personal injury, and that the users of a pool and its associated equipment must behave responsibly with a high regard for the safety of the users of the pool, and Waterscapes shall have no responsibility for any injury Im or damage resulting from the Buyer's failure to maintain the pool and its equipment in a safe condition or from any misuse of the pool. BUYER TO PROVIDE TEMPORARY FENCING DURING CONSTRUCTION 15, The Buyer understands that for their own safety, unauthorized persons, specifically children, must be kept out of the work area and pool site from the time excavation is commenced. The Buyer shall provide suitable temporary fencing surrounding the work area and the pool site with a gate or suitable means of closeable access for construction equipment. Upon completion of the pool, the Buyer shall be responsible to replace the temporary fencing with permanent fencing. GUARANTEES AND WARRANTY 16, Waterscapes provides a written Limited Warranty which specifies certain guarantees and warranties on the pool, the plumbing, and the equipment.
